WebInstructor: Amy Meissner Join artist Amy Meissner for an intimate workshop featuring the art of repair, with a focus on darning. This craft practice, which uses a type of weaving to infill holes or reinforce worn areas, is widely applicable to all your family’s well-loved garments, from chunky knit sweaters to fine base layers, socks, gloves, and even torn mesh on …
